Output fe8efd29d70fad4a8883a816e24a027c981a98669bd7e5dbae50b30c20bd1f5a:0

value
5175059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
fe8efd29d70fad4a8883a816e24a027c981a98669bd7e5dbae50b30c20bd1f5a
spent
true